diff options
author | Florian Westphal <fw@strlen.de> | 2018-12-18 23:04:50 +0100 |
---|---|---|
committer | Pablo Neira Ayuso <pablo@netfilter.org> | 2018-12-21 00:51:56 +0100 |
commit | 8527f9df04a8b5f6ee24ae7bdda5a94d73c7d243 (patch) | |
tree | e3dbe179621bdc4fe0a37b7f43fe96ed59d59134 /include/net/netns/conntrack.h | |
parent | fc3893fd5cfc3c654ae4b9c8d7ee39ea70e4bdc6 (diff) | |
download | talos-op-linux-8527f9df04a8b5f6ee24ae7bdda5a94d73c7d243.tar.gz talos-op-linux-8527f9df04a8b5f6ee24ae7bdda5a94d73c7d243.zip |
netfilter: netns: shrink netns_ct struct
remove the obsolete sysctl anchors and move auto_assign_helper_warned
to avoid/cover a hole. Reduces size by 40 bytes on 64 bit.
Signed-off-by: Florian Westphal <fw@strlen.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
Diffstat (limited to 'include/net/netns/conntrack.h')
-rw-r--r-- | include/net/netns/conntrack.h | 6 |
1 files changed, 1 insertions, 5 deletions
diff --git a/include/net/netns/conntrack.h b/include/net/netns/conntrack.h index 9795d628a127..51cba0b8adf5 100644 --- a/include/net/netns/conntrack.h +++ b/include/net/netns/conntrack.h @@ -97,18 +97,14 @@ struct netns_ct { struct delayed_work ecache_dwork; bool ecache_dwork_pending; #endif + bool auto_assign_helper_warned; #ifdef CONFIG_SYSCTL struct ctl_table_header *sysctl_header; - struct ctl_table_header *acct_sysctl_header; - struct ctl_table_header *tstamp_sysctl_header; - struct ctl_table_header *event_sysctl_header; - struct ctl_table_header *helper_sysctl_header; #endif unsigned int sysctl_log_invalid; /* Log invalid packets */ int sysctl_events; int sysctl_acct; int sysctl_auto_assign_helper; - bool auto_assign_helper_warned; int sysctl_tstamp; int sysctl_checksum; |